What is Chambers County?

Chambers County refers to a geographic and administrative region, typically a county-level government entity, located in the U.S. There are several counties named Chambers in different states, such as Texas and Alabama. County governments are responsible for local services such as law enforcement, public records, courts, and infrastructure maintenance. What is the difference between Chambers County vs Chambers County Clerk?

AspectChambers CountyChambers County Clerk
Primary RoleCounty government and administrative functionsMaintains public records, issues licenses, and manages legal documents
Required CredentialsVaries by position, often includes public administration experienceTypically requires knowledge of legal procedures and record-keeping
Work EnvironmentCounty offices, public service settingsClerk's office, government buildings
Industry UsageLocal government, public administrationLocal government, legal and administrative services

Chambers County refers to the broader local government jurisdiction, overseeing various departments and services. The Chambers County Clerk is a specific role within the county government responsible for maintaining public records and legal documents. While Chambers County encompasses all administrative functions, the Clerk focuses on record-keeping and legal documentation, making their roles distinct but interconnected within local government operations.

About Milwaukee, Wisconsin
With a county-wide population of nearly a million, Milwaukee offers the best of everything you'd expect to find in a major city while retaining a hometown feel in its many neighborhoods. Culturally, Milwaukee has many options, ranging from performing arts centers, theaters and museums, including an internationally designed lakefront art museum and home to one of the nation's top 10 zoos. Sophisticated, scenic, affordable and event-filled, Milwaukee has an impressive array of public and private schools, including UW-Milwaukee and Marquette University, award-winning restaurants, world-class shopping, and one of the most convenient and "user-friendly" international airports in the world.

Advocate Healthcare, based in Oak Lawn, Illinois, United States, is a leading figure in the health care industry. Accessible via their official website, 'advocatehealth.com', this organization provides a wide variety of medical services and treatment options. Founded in 1995 through a merger of Evangelical Health Systems Corporation and Lutheran General HealthSystem, Advocate Healthcare has grown exponentially over the years. Now, it operates more than 400 sites of care, including 12 hospitals that encompass 11 acute care hospitals, the state’s largest integrated children’s network, five Level I trauma centers, and three Level II trauma centers.
